II. ExxonMobil Mineral Extraction SolventEscaid 110
Escaid 110 hydrocarbon solvent is used as a diluent in solvent extraction of minerals including copper, nickel, cobalt, uranium, and zinc. Formulators can utilize different products to create specialized extraction solutions.
Compared to aromatic-containing kerosene grades, dearomatized Escaid solvents offer the following advantages:
High purity and product consistency.
Narrower distribution band.
Reduced diluent loss.
Enhanced safety under high-temperature conditions.
Lower environmental toxicity and high biodegradability.

Each Escaid solvent grade has distinct characteristics suitable for various specific requirements:
Escaid 110 Solvent-- A solvent with extremely low viscosity (approximately1.7 cSt at 40°C / 104°F), ideal for drilling fluids in deep water and extended drilling applications.
Escaid 115 Solvent-- A solvent with low viscosity (approximately2.1 cSt at 40°C / 104°F) and high flash point, particularly suitable for high-temperature drilling conditions.
Escaid 120 Solvent-- Offers the advantage of a higher flash point(approximately100°C / 212°F), low evaporation loss, and viscosity suitable for various environments.
Escaid 120 Ultra-Low Aromatic Solvent-- Offers the same advantages as Escaid 120 but with even lower aromatic content.
